About the role
- Responsible for the maintenance, configuration, and reliable operation of the server and cloud environment.
- Provide solutions to enhance processes through automation and resolve complex technical issues.
- Implement security measures to protect server infrastructure from unauthorized access and cyber threats.
- Determine requirements, plan, and implement major product upgrades on both hardware and software.
- Work on projects/teams comprised of IT technical experts and business representatives.
- Support monitoring systems that span the server and cloud infrastructure.
- Coordinate and execute server-related integration processes, leveraging best practices to ensure efficient and seamless technology transitions.
- Identify trends and proactively forecast future platform requirements.
- Document system configurations, procedures, and troubleshooting steps for future reference.
- Participate in on-call rotation and respond to server-related emergencies outside of regular business hours.
- Take on additional responsibilities as needed to support the company’s strategic objectives.
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in Information Systems, Computer Science, Business, or equivalent relevant experience.
- 4-7 years of experience in supporting Enterprise Server environments.
- 4–7 years of experience in Server and Cloud Administration, including support and design of enterprise environments.
- Active Directory skills in management and troubleshooting across a forest and multiple domains.
- Experience with scripting languages such as PowerShell, YAML, and Python, with a focus on process automation.
- Hypervisor experience, configuring, maintaining, and supporting an Enterprise environment (e.g., VMware).
- Desired experience with Linux and Kubernetes.
- Disaster recovery skills on Active Directory, Windows Servers, and various applications.
- Highly motivated, self-starter, customer-centric, and the ability to work without supervision.
- Self-motivated, self-starter, customer-focused, and capable of working independently.
- Ability to troubleshoot related issues and perform root cause analysis.
- Understand and adhere to the Company’s risk and regulatory standards, policies, and controls in accordance with the Company’s Risk Management Guidelines
- Good communication skills and ability to document technical configurations and procedures.
